A Look Ahead at the Region’s Economy in 2020
What is Atlantic Canada's economic future? What will our communities and businesses look like in 2020?
Join Atlantic Canada's business and government leaders at the Atlantic Provinces Economic Council (APEC) 20th annual Business Outlook Conference in Charlottetown on Friday, November 7 from 7:45 am to 11:50 am. APEC will provide its economic outlook for 2015 while APEC President & CEO Elizabeth Beale and industry panelists will discuss the future of the region's economy by looking forward to 2020.
Atlantic Canada is changing with urbanization and demographic shifts in the labour force. How will these changes affect businesses in the region? Elizabeth Beale's presentation will highlight trends and opportunities for businesses in the future.
Our industry panel will discuss what businesses are doing to prepare for the next five years and what transformation needs to occur to achieve the region's full potential. Panelists include:
· John Griffin, President of W.P. Griffin
· Matthew Jelley, President of Maritime Fun Group
· Crystal Lavellee, President & CEO of ViTRAK Systems Inc
